IDENTIFY REPUTABLE GEMSTONE SELLERS

Finding good gemstone sellers online is very important. You want to make sure you are buying from someone you can trust. Here's how to find good sellers:

1. LOOK FOR SHOPS WITH GOOD HISTORY - Find stores that have been selling gemstones for a long time. They are usually more reliable.

2. READ RATINGS - See what other people say about the seller. High ratings are good.

3. ASK QUESTIONS - Contact the seller if you have questions. Good sellers will answer and help you.

4. SEE PICTURES - Look at the photos of the gemstones. Good sellers show clear and true pictures.

5. CHECK GUARANTEES - Good sellers offer guarantees or help if something is not right with your order. Remember, finding a good seller means you are more likely to get beautiful gemstones and have a good buying experience.

VERIFY GEMSTONE AUTHENTICITY CERTIFICATES

Verifying gemstone authenticity certificates is a critical step in ensuring that you're investing in genuine gemstone beads. Many reputable online sellers provide certificates of authenticity with their gemstones, which are issued by recognized gemological laboratories. These certificates offer a detailed report on the gemstone's characteristics, including its type, size, cut, color, clarity, and any treatments it may have undergone.

Understand the Significance of Certificates - A certificate from a reputable lab such as the Gemological Institute of America (GIA), the European Gemological Laboratory (EGL), or the International Gemological Institute (IGI), is a strong indication of a gemstone's authenticity. It not only attests to the gemstone’s genuineness but also provides valuable information for appraisal and insurance purposes.

Know What to Look for - Familiarize yourself with the elements a certificate should contain. This includes the date of issuance, a unique report number that can be verified on the issuing laboratory’s website, and specific details about the gemstone. Authentic certificates are always professional, detailed, and free from vague language.

Check for Treatments - Many gemstones are treated to enhance their appearance. A reliable certificate should clearly disclose any treatments the beads have undergone. Transparency about treatments is essential for valuing the gemstone accurately and understanding how to care for it properly.

Online Verification - Some laboratories offer an online verification service where you can enter the report number from the certificate to confirm its authenticity. This feature is particularly useful for double-checking the validity of the certificate and ensuring that the gemstone matches the report.

In sum, verifying the authenticity of gemstone certificates is an integral part of the purchasing process. It protects you from fraud and guarantees that you are getting the value you expect from your investment in gemstone beads.

READ CUSTOMER REVIEWS THOROUGHLY

Reading customer reviews is a vital step when buying gemstone beads online, as it offers insights into the experiences of previous buyers with the seller and their products. Delving into reviews can provide a clearer picture of the gemstone quality, accuracy of the product description, and the seller’s customer service. When exploring reviews, pay attention to comments about the gemstone beads' color, size, and quality upon arrival. Were they as described online? Did the actual product meet buyers' expectations?

Also, consider how the seller responds to feedback, especially any negative comments. A reputable seller will address concerns and strive to resolve issues, showing their commitment to customer satisfaction. This interaction is a strong indicator of the seller’s reliability and professionalism.

Look for patterns in the reviews. Is there a common issue mentioned by multiple buyers? If so, it might be a red flag indicating a consistent problem with the gemstone beads or the seller's service. Conversely, repeated praise for certain aspects, such as fast shipping or exceptional quality, can reinforce the seller's strengths.

However, exercise caution with reviews that seem overly positive or generic, as they might not be genuine. Balance your evaluation by considering both positive and negative reviews to get a well-rounded understanding of what to expect. Remember, a few negative reviews among many positive ones don’t necessarily spell trouble, but they can offer valuable insights into potential minor issues you may encounter.

By thoroughly analyzing customer reviews, you can gauge the reliability of the seller and the quality of the gemstone beads, helping to ensure a satisfying online purchase.

CHECK RETURN AND SHIPPING POLICIES

Understanding the return and shipping policies of online gemstone bead sellers is crucial to ensure a smooth transaction. Before making a purchase, carefully review these policies on the seller's website to avoid any surprises later on. Shipping policies are important because they can significantly affect the total cost of your purchase and the time it takes for your gemstones to arrive. Look for sellers who offer tracking options and insurance, especially for high-value items, to safeguard your investment during transit.

Return policies are equally essential, as they provide you with an option to return the gemstone beads if they don't meet your expectations or if there are issues with quality. Examine the return policy details, such as the return period, restocking fees, and the condition in which items must be returned. Some sellers may offer a full refund, while others might provide store credit or exchanges. A flexible return policy indicates a seller’s confidence in their product quality and their commitment to customer satisfaction.

Also, be aware of any exceptions to the return policy, especially for clearance or sale items, as these may not be eligible for returns. Understanding these policies upfront can save you from potential headaches and ensure a more positive online shopping experience. By being informed about the shipping and return policies, you can shop with confidence, knowing you’re protected in the event that the gemstone beads don’t fulfill your needs or expectations.
